OK I found what you were referring to:

https://lore.kernel.org/linux-integrity/aff-wnsoltdv9...@kernel.org/

Well, that was some truly misguided advice from my side so all the shame
here is on me :-) There's no global memzero() and neither explicit
version makes much sense here. Sorry about that.

I gave it now (actual) thought, and here's what I'd propose:

diff --git a/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_crb_ffa.c b/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_crb_ffa.c
index 96746d5b03e3..e769f6143a7c 100644
--- a/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_crb_ffa.c
+++ b/drivers/char/tpm/tpm_crb_ffa.c
@@ -203,26 +203,20 @@ static int __tpm_crb_ffa_try_send_receive(unsigned long 
func_id,
        msg_ops = tpm_crb_ffa->ffa_dev->ops->msg_ops;
 
        if (ffa_partition_supports_direct_req2_recv(tpm_crb_ffa->ffa_dev)) {
-               memzero(&t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2,
-                      sizeof(struct ffa_send_direct_data2));
-
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2.data[0] = func_id;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2.data[1] = a0;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2.data[2] = a1;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2.data[3] = a2;
+               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2 = (struct ffa_send_direct_data2){
+                       .data = { func_id, a0, a1, a2 },
+               };
 
                ret = msg_ops->sync_send_receive2(tpm_crb_ffa->ffa_dev,
                                &t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2);
                if (!ret)
                        ret = 
tpm_crb_ffa_to_linux_errno(t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data2.data[0]);
        } else {
-               memzero(&t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data,
-                      sizeof(struct ffa_send_direct_data));
-
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data.data1 = func_id;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data.data2 = a0;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data.data3 = a1;
-               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data.data4 = a2;
+               t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data = (struct ffa_send_direct_data){
+                       .data1 = func_id,
+                       .data2 = a0,
+                       .data3 = a1,
+               };
 
                ret = msg_ops->sync_send_receive(tpm_crb_ffa->ffa_dev,
                                &tpm_crb_ffa->direct_msg_data);

I tested the compilation with:

make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u- ARCH=arm64 tinyconfig && ./scripts/config 
--file .config -e CONFIG_KEYS -e CONFIG_TCG_TPM -e CONFIG_64BIT -e 
CONFIG_TRUSTED_KEYS -e CONFIG_TTY -e CONFIG_PROCFS -e CONFIG_SYSFS -e 
CONFIG_TCG_VTPM_PROXY -e CONFIG_EFI -e CONFIG_ACPI -e CONFIG_ARM_FFA_TRANSPORT 
-e CONFIG_TCG_CRB && yes '' | make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u- ARCH=arm64 
oldconfig && make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u- ARCH=arm64 -j$(nproc)
